Wi-Fi Alliance Launches ROI Calculator
June 24, 2003
The industry association recently launched a new tool to calculate the return on investment in deploying wireless LANs in the corporate setting.
The Wi-Fi Alliance recently launched its ROI calculator tool, which it claims can be used by IT Managers and CIOs for building the case for deploying Wireless LANs in the corporate environment. This comes at a time where businesses are looking closely at wireless infrastructure, however, may be finding it difficult to justify the costs versus the benefits.
Built using Microsoft Excel, the calculator determines ROI based on the productivity gains associated with increased access to the corporate network. The tool works on the premise that making employees more connected increases productivity.
Results are presented in terms of dollars savings, or payback in months, relative to the upfront costs for installation, hardware and the recurring costs for IT support for the WLAN.

The
Wi-Fi Alliance is a non-profit international association with over 180 members made
up of the who-is-who of 802.11. Formed in 1999, the body's goals are to
ensure interoperability of wireless Local Area Network products based on IEEE
802.11 specification.
